A ferocious force to be reckoned with
When
it comes to performance on the Audi S7, it's easy to get caught up in
the prodigious power and breathtaking speed. Yet even with 420
twin-turbocharged horsepower and 406 pounds-feet of torque on tap, the
engineering greatness extends far beyond the engine. The S7 rides on a
sport-tuned Audi adaptive air suspension that's fittingly firm, yet
exhibits the natural resilience inherent to air springs, along with the
smarts to automatically lower itself for better high-speed stability.
The Audi quattro® all-wheel drive system features a rear power bias for a
purer driving feel, plus a torque-vectoring rear sport differential to
enhance precision in cornering. Quick, vivid steering helps infuse every
turn with excitement, and with its dual-clutch S tronic® transmission,
the S7 makes rapid-fire shifts through its seven speeds - a key reason
its performance seems to surpass expectations.
Peace of mind to go with the performance
In
the S7, performance and safety go hand in hand. Its four passengers
receive protection from eight standard airbags, including driver and
front passenger dual-stage airbags, thorax side airbags, knee-level
airbags, and Sideguard® head curtain airbags (plus available rear thorax
side airbags). Electronic Stability Control helps secure the car's
intended path at all times, and in the event of a collision, intelligent
sensors automatically unlock the doors, switch on interior and hazard
lights, and cut off fuel flow to the engine.
